Re: Students' work
It's like teaching anything to a group of mixed ability, probably - give everybody the time they need, work out what sort of learner/stitcher they are (very careful vs happy to leave in mistakes, agile-fingered vs struggling with small needles, learning from diagrams vs learning by seeingme do it, doing it for fun vs serious about getting it "right" and so on), repeat everything as often as necessary, praise every achievement, correct them if that is what they want from the course (not a consideration when teaching teenagers who have to be at a class, as when I taught English back in the Netherlands ) - and enjoy seeing them be amazed at what they are creating!
